WebOct 31, 2024 · Broil Cod Fish. To broil cod fish, preheat the broiler on high and line a baking sheet with foil. Place the cod fish on the baking sheet and season with salt, pepper, and garlic powder. Broil for 10-12 minutes, or until the fish is flaky and cooked through. Enjoy! Broil Cod Temperature. Ame Vanorio. Pat down the fish fillets with a paper towel. Then brush both sides with olive oil and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Lay the fish fillets down on a broiling pan after covering the pan with foil. Broil for 5 minutes or until the fish are opaque and flake when speared with a fork.
